Ordinals
beta
Sat 842122912757205
decimal
168424.2912757205
degree
0°168424′1096″2912757205‴
percentile
40.10109112778765%
name
hwqmwmdfgpo
cycle
0
epoch
0
period
83
block
168424
offset
2912757205
timestamp
2012-02-25 12:55:16 UTC
rarity
common
prev
next